About This Project
We aim to use 3D printing to fabricate new polymer membranes for high-throughput water treatment applications. Our preliminary data indicates that roughening membrane surfaces increases their water treatment rates. We are seeking funds to purchase a new 3D printer in our lab that will allow for students to explore new surface patterns to develop next-generation membranes for water purification
